void input_helper::open(service_ptr_t<file> p_filehint,const playable_location & p_location,unsigned p_flags,abort_callback & p_abort,bool p_from_redirect,bool p_skip_hints) {
	p_abort.check();

	if (m_input.is_empty() || metadb::path_compare(p_location.get_path(),m_path) != 0)
	{
		m_input.release();

		service_ptr_t<file> l_file = p_filehint;
		process_fullbuffer(l_file,p_location.get_path(),m_fullbuffer,p_abort);

		TRACK_CODE("input_entry::g_open_for_decoding",
			input_entry::g_open_for_decoding(m_input,l_file,p_location.get_path(),p_abort,p_from_redirect)
			);

		
		if (!p_skip_hints) {
			try {
				static_api_ptr_t<metadb_io>()->hint_reader(m_input.get_ptr(),p_location.get_path(),p_abort);
			} catch(exception_io_data) {
				//don't fail to decode when this barfs
				m_input.release();
				if (l_file.is_valid()) l_file->reopen(p_abort);
				TRACK_CODE("input_entry::g_open_for_decoding",
					input_entry::g_open_for_decoding(m_input,l_file,p_location.get_path(),p_abort,p_from_redirect)
					);
			}
		}

		m_path = p_location.get_path();
	}

	TRACK_CODE("input_decoder::initialize",m_input->initialize(p_location.get_subsong_index(),p_flags,p_abort));
}
